Top Five Places to Visit

  1. The Houston Museum of Natural Science: This world-class museum offers captivating exhibits on everything from dinosaurs and gemstones to space exploration and ancient civilizations. Don't miss the Cockrell Butterfly Center, where you can wander through a rainforest surrounded by free-flying butterflies.

    Point of interest: Make sure to explore the museum's Morian Hall of Paleontology, which showcases an impressive collection of fossils, including a Tyrannosaurus rex skeleton.

  2. Louisiana State Capitol: Located in Baton Rouge, this majestic building is an architectural masterpiece. Take a guided tour to learn about Louisiana's political history and enjoy breathtaking views from the observation deck.

    Point of interest: Don't forget to snap a photo by the statue of Huey P. Long, a legendary political figure in Louisiana's history.

  3. Bellingrath Gardens and Home: Situated in Theodore, Alabama, this enchanting 65-acre estate features stunning gardens and a historic mansion. Take a leisurely stroll through the vibrant floral displays, and tour the preserved home of Walter and Bessie Bellingrath.

    Point of interest: Make sure to visit during Christmas when the gardens are transformed into a dazzling light display that's sure to ignite your holiday spirit.

  4. USS Alabama Battleship Memorial Park: Located in Mobile, Alabama, this park is a tribute to American military history. Take a self-guided tour of the USS Alabama battleship and explore the collection of historic aircraft on display.

    Point of interest: Don't miss the opportunity to climb inside the aircraft and experience what it was like for the brave men and women who served.

  5. Huntsville Botanical Garden: Situated in Huntsville, Alabama, this peaceful oasis features stunning plant collections, walking paths, and enchanting themed gardens. Take a peaceful stroll and immerse yourself in the natural beauty surrounding you.

    Point of interest: Be sure to check the garden's calendar for special events and guided tours that provide insight into the diverse flora and fauna found within.
